About the Name Alexander

Alexander is a boy's name with Greek roots, traditionally understood to mean "Defender of the people." Names like this one tend to feel meaningful yet easy to wear from childhood into adulthood.

Pronounced al-ig-ZAN-der, Alexander runs to 4 syllables and has a rhythm that is easy to say in many languages. Familiar short forms include Alex, Xander, Sasha. Across languages you'll also come across related forms and spellings such as Alejandro, Alessandro, Aleksandr.
